Sarnia
hosted Ontario Cup at Veteran’s Park on
June 14th and 15th.
The draw found them up against Southwest
London Tornadoes, Tecumseh Warriors ’93
Red, London City Falcons and London
Freedom. All four of these teams play
in a league higher than the Sarnia
Spirit. The Tornadoes are in 1st
place in the L3 league, with the Falcons
in 2nd, and Freedom in 3rd.
The first
game against the Tornadoes was a great
opener for the Spirit. Megan Moore
scored the lone goal for Sarnia in a 1-1
game. Sarnia played very well as a team
creating some nice scoring opportunities
and minimizing London’s chances.
The second
game vs Tecumseh was not as much of a
challenge for the Spirit. Only one of
the scoring chances was capitalized on
but Sarnia controlled most of the game.
Erin Alexanders scored the winner in a
1-0 game. Karly Dobbin earned the shut
out.
London
City had two players that had to be
shadowed constantly in the third game.
Spirit did a very good job of this and
shut them down to only a couple good
goal scoring chances throughout the
game. Again Sarnia had chances but no
goals. London won this game 1-0.
.jpg)
The final
game vs the London Freedom had little
less pressure on the girls as a win,
loss and tie was not enough for them to
be able to move on to the final round of
Ontario Cup. The girls played well and
passed the ball around beautifully.
Freedom got a questionable penalty shot
in the first half and scored top
corner. Sarnia did not give up, played
some great soccer and fought until the
end. Hannah Kennedy scored a nice goal
to tie up the game. Miscommunication in
the 18 yard box caused another Freedom
goal to go ahead 2-1. Sarnia had a
chance to tie it on a penalty shot but
failed to score with the game ending in
a 2-1 loss. Freedom won the round robin
and earned a spot in the Summer games.
